Osmani accused the media of misinforming, although with her mouth she openly claims the contract with Walker has expired.
Later, she declared that the contract would actually expire on December 31st.
The William Walker Foundation is led by an Albanian, but reports, councils and other professional activities are conducted by Kosovo's own friend, who is 85 years old.
Periscopi asked her readers on one page of social networks what they thought about the case: should the foundation contract be continued for six months as possible?
For two hours this question was answered by some 160 readers, of whom the overwhelming majority said “po”.
Some even demanded that Walker's contract with the presidency become eternal.
